Ordinals
beta
Sat 1314238004887180
decimal
315695.504887180
degree
0°105695′1199″504887180‴
percentile
62.582762206325825%
name
enrsfixdnlt
cycle
0
epoch
1
period
156
block
315695
offset
504887180
timestamp
2014-08-15 05:39:08 UTC
rarity
common
prev
next